Dirk De Wachter is a scholar working on Emergency Medical Services, Nephrology and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Dirk De Wachter has authored 23 papers receiving a total of 442 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Emergency Medical Services, 8 papers in Nephrology and 6 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ine. Recurrent topics in Dirk De Wachter's work include Central Venous Catheters and Hemodialysis (11 papers), Dialysis and Renal Disease Management (7 papers) and Vascular Procedures and Complications (5 papers). Dirk De Wachter is often cited by papers focused on Central Venous Catheters and Hemodialysis (11 papers), Dialysis and Renal Disease Management (7 papers) and Vascular Procedures and Complications (5 papers). Dirk De Wachter collaborates with scholars based in Belgium, Netherlands and Germany. Dirk De Wachter's co-authors include Pascal Verdonck, Jan H.M. Tordoir, Sunny Eloot, Rita De Smet, Norbert Lameire, Raymond Vanholder, Peter Paul De Deyn, Bart Marescau, An Torremans and Jan Tordoir and has published in prestigious journals such as Kidney International, Journal of Biomechanics and Annals of Biomedical Engineering.
